IT Asset Management (Cloud)
In IT Asset Management, you can manage your preferences, your operator account and, if you have Administrator Account privileges, the accounts of other operators, and log out of your account. This displays the following child menu pages:
  • My Account — Click to open the My Profile page in a new browser where you can change your password and update your name, job title, and contact details. Changing your email address or company name must be done by Flexera Customer Support for security purposes. Click the Customer Support link to email your request.
    Note: Once you have updated your changes, close the current web browser and refresh the original browser to see your changes. If you didn't make any changes, simply close the current browser.
    • Account Administrators will also see the Account Administration check box which, when selected, enables the Administration tab on the My Account page. Here you can create new service accounts for operators, manage account privileges, and activate or deactivate accounts. For information on managing accounts, see the related topics in the Accounts section.
      Note: Deselecting the Account Administration check box removes access to open the Administration tab from this location. Once this change is updated it cannot be reversed by the current operator, however Account Administrators can continue to manage accounts in the the system menu ( in the top right corner) > Accounts page.
  • My Preferences — Click to open the My Preferences page. See below for full details.
  • Sign Out — Click to sign out of IT Asset Management.

My IT Asset Preferences

The My IT Asset Preferences page enables you to personalize the web interface of IT Asset Management by defining personal preferences such as time zone and currency. Until you define your own preferences, your IT Asset Management account uses the default settings defined on the IT Asset Management Settings Defaults page. The My IT Asset Preferences page enables you to customize the following settings:

Language

You can change your language by making a selection from the Preferred language drop-down list and then clicking Save. For the web interface of IT Asset Management, the following languages are supported:
  • English
  • French
  • German
  • Japanese
  • Spanish.
Note: Changing a preferred language does not translate any of the existing or incoming data that IT Asset Management collects. For example, an inventory record created in English displays in English, regardless of your language preference.

Currency

You can change your currency by making a selection from the Preferred currency drop-down list and clicking Save. Only currencies that are active on the IT Asset Management Settings Defaults page display in this list.
Note: IT Asset Management represents all currency values in the reference currency (typically the default currency as set in the IT Asset Management Settings Defaults page) while producing reports. For this conversion, it uses the exchange rates defined in the current Exchange Rate Set (or, if none has been created yet, the default Exchange Rate Set). For more information, see the Currency Settings and Exchange Rates.

Time zone

You can change your time zone by making a selection from the Preferred time zone drop-down list and clicking Save. IT Asset Management uses this time zone to translate the global time settings into your time zone equivalents in the web interface.

Task monitoring

You can choose which system tasks, if any, you monitor by selecting one or more check boxes associated with the Monitor the following tasks field and clicking Save.

Use these settings to configure your personal quick check monitor to your liking; and, because these settings have no impact on the System Tasks page, always click through to that listing for full details.

Cookies

You can view all cookies used by IT Asset Management and manage optional cookies by selecting or deselecting the check box beside a cookie listing and then clicking Save. Cookies are divided into the following categories:

  • Necessary for functionality — Mandatory cookies that are used by Flexera. These cookies are enabled by default and cannot be disabled.
  • Analytics and experience — Optional cookies that are used by third party analytics providers. For example, Google Analytics can be enabled to understand your interaction with IT Asset Management and that information is then used to help us improve your user experience. You can disable (the default setting) or enable these cookies at any time.

The following information is provided for each cookie:

  • Cookie — The cookie name.
  • Provider — The name of the cookie provider. Flexera cookies which are necessary for functionality display the hyperlinked text flexera.com which opens the privacy policy page on Flexera website. Analytics and experience cookies display the hyperlinked name of the third party provider which opens the privacy policy on the provider's website.
  • Purpose — The purpose of the cookie.
Tip: A banner displays across the top of the page whenever new optional cookies are added and will continue to display until you choose whether to accept or decline the optional cookies.
